Need Help from anyone with a 35R

I am considering installing a 35R on my car but I am concerned of the size of the T04S compressor housing.

Can someone give me the measurement from the center of the inlet to the outer edge of the compressor housing?

As you can see from the pic below, I have little space. I have a built 4G64 w/EVO head but its in a galant, and my starter is right at the front of the block, which is my concern that the compressor housing is too big and it will hit. The turbo in the pic is a SC61 with a T04E housing.

it's just under 4", closer to 3 5/8" if you're concerned about radiator clearance in your pic. If you measure where the turbo outlet starts, it's very close to 4", just a hair under, but it looks like you have room to spare if you clock the turbo the same way it's clocked in the photo.

Thanks for the help. Yeah I have plenty of radiator clearance, my main concern was the compressor housing hitting the starter. Right now I have a PTE SC61 with an E cover. Now I am realizing that the Garrett turbo has a little more offset between the turbine housing and the CHRA which will help push the turbo away from the motor, that is exactly what I want. Im still up in the air on the 35R, the current turbo can make over 500whp and I am still FWD sooo.....
